Nothing says Christmas like a table overflowing with delicious sides that make your main dish shine! Every year, my family goes wild for these roasted Brussels sprouts with cranberries and pecans – they’re the perfect balance of savory and sweet that just screams holiday feast. I remember my aunt bringing this dish to our Christmas dinner years ago, and now it’s become our must-have tradition. These christmas dinner sides ideas aren’t just tasty – they bring everyone together around the table with their festive colors and comforting aromas. Trust me, once you try this simple yet impressive side, you’ll want to make it every holiday season!

Why You’ll Love These Christmas Dinner Sides Ideas
Oh my gosh, these roasted Brussels sprouts are going to be your new holiday superstar! Here’s why:
- Effortless elegance: With just 5 minutes of prep, you’ll have a dish that looks like you spent hours on it
- Flavor fireworks: That magical combo of crispy sprouts, sweet cranberries and toasty pecans? Absolute perfection
- Festive colors: The deep greens, ruby reds and golden browns make your whole table look merry
- Crowd-pleaser: Even veggie-skeptics go back for seconds (my nephew ate three helpings last year!)
Seriously, these christmas dinner sides ideas check all the boxes – delicious, beautiful, and simple enough that you can actually enjoy your own party!
Ingredients for Roasted Brussels Sprouts
Okay, let’s gather our simple but mighty ingredients! Here’s what you’ll need for this knockout christmas dinner side:
- 1 lb Brussels sprouts – look for bright green, firm ones (trust me, fresh makes all the difference)
- 2 tbsp olive oil – I swear by California Olive Ranch for roasting
- 1/2 tsp salt – kosher salt gives the best flavor
- 1/4 tsp black pepper – freshly cracked if you’ve got it
- 1/4 cup dried cranberries – the tart ones from Trader Joe’s are my favorite
- 1/4 cup chopped pecans – toast them first for extra nutty goodness!
That’s it! Six simple ingredients that transform into holiday magic. Now let’s get cooking!
How to Make These Christmas Dinner Sides
Alright, let’s turn these simple ingredients into the star of your holiday table! I promise it’s easier than wrapping presents – and way more delicious.
Preparing the Brussels Sprouts
First things first – let’s get those sprouts ready! I like to trim the tough ends off each Brussels sprout (just about 1/8 inch) and peel away any yellow outer leaves. Then comes the magic trick – halve them from top to bottom so they lay flat on the baking sheet. This gives you those perfect crispy edges we all love!
Pro tip: Try to keep your halves roughly the same size so they cook evenly. If you’ve got some real big ones, you might quarter them – but don’t go too small or they’ll turn to mush!
Roasting to Perfection
Now for the transformation! Preheat your oven to 400°F – this high heat is key for getting those gorgeous caramelized edges. While it heats up, toss your sprouts with olive oil, salt and pepper until they’re nicely coated. Spread them out in a single layer on a baking sheet – don’t crowd them or they’ll steam instead of roast!
Pop them in the oven for 20-25 minutes, giving them a quick shake halfway through. You’ll know they’re done when they’re tender when pierced with a fork and have those beautiful browned edges. Then just stir in the cranberries and pecans – the residual heat will soften the cranberries slightly. Voila! The easiest, most festive christmas dinner side you’ll make this year!
Tips for the Best Christmas Dinner Sides
Want your Brussels sprouts to steal the show? Here are my tried-and-true tricks:
- Space is your friend: Spread those sprouts out! Overcrowding makes them steam instead of roast – use two pans if needed
- Hot pan magic: Preheat your baking sheet in the oven for 5 minutes before adding sprouts for extra crispy edges
- Toast those nuts: A quick 5-minute toast in a dry pan makes pecans taste ten times better
- Wait to dress: Add cranberries and pecans after roasting so they keep their texture
Follow these simple tips and your christmas dinner sides will be the talk of the table – guaranteed!
Ingredient Substitutions & Variations
Oh, the beauty of this recipe is how easily you can make it your own! Out of pecans? Walnuts work beautifully – just chop them nice and fine. Not a cranberry fan? Try golden raisins or dried cherries instead for that pop of sweetness.
Want to take it up a notch? Drizzle with balsamic glaze right before serving – the tangy-sweet contrast is incredible. For special occasions, I sometimes add crispy pancetta bits or crumbled goat cheese. The possibilities are endless with these christmas dinner sides ideas!
Serving Suggestions for Christmas Dinner Sides Ideas
Oh, these roasted Brussels sprouts deserve center stage on your holiday table! They’re absolute perfection alongside classic mains like herb-roasted turkey or glazed ham – the sweet-tart cranberries cut through rich meats beautifully. For a festive presentation, I love serving them in my grandmother’s antique copper pan with extra pecans sprinkled on top. Pro tip: Make a double batch because these christmas dinner sides disappear fast once guests start passing them around!
Storage & Reheating
Got leftovers? Lucky you! These Brussels sprouts keep beautifully in an airtight container in the fridge for up to 3 days. When you’re ready for round two, skip the microwave – it’ll make them soggy. Instead, pop them on a baking sheet in a 350°F oven for about 10 minutes to bring back that perfect crispiness. The pecans might lose some crunch, so I like to sprinkle fresh ones on top when reheating!
Nutritional Information
Just so you know, these numbers are estimates – but here’s the scoop on what you’re getting in each serving of these tasty christmas dinner sides! One serving (about 1/4 of the recipe) packs around 180 calories, with 5g of fiber to keep you satisfied. You’re looking at 12g of good-for-you fats (mostly from the olive oil and pecans) and just 8g of natural sugars from the cranberries. Best part? It’s completely cholesterol-free and vegetarian-friendly. Not bad for a dish that tastes this indulgent, right?
Frequently Asked Questions
I get asked about these christmas dinner sides all the time! Here are the answers to the most common questions:
Can I use frozen Brussels sprouts?
You absolutely can, but here’s my trick – thaw them completely first, then pat them super dry with paper towels. Frozen sprouts tend to release more water when roasting, so you might need an extra 5 minutes in the oven to get them crispy. I still prefer fresh for the best texture, but frozen works in a pinch!
How do I make this dish vegan?
Good news – this recipe is already vegan as written! Just double check your dried cranberries (some brands use honey) and pecans to be safe. My aunt makes it with maple syrup instead of honey when she needs it 100% plant-based, and it’s just as delicious. For more information on plant-based eating, check out resources on The Vegan Society.
Can I make this ahead?
Totally! Roast the Brussels sprouts up to 2 days in advance, then just warm them in the oven with the cranberries and pecans before serving. The flavors actually get better as they sit – that sweet-savory combo just keeps improving! If you are interested in other make-ahead holiday recipes, you might look into strawberry lassi drink variations for inspiration.
Share Your Holiday Creations
I’d love to hear how your christmas dinner sides turn out! Did your family go crazy for these Brussels sprouts like mine does? Snap a photo of your holiday spread – I’m always looking for new ways to make this recipe even more special. Happy holidays and happy cooking!
Print
5 Irresistible Christmas Dinner Sides That Wow Every Guest
- Total Time: 35 mins
- Yield: 4 servings 1x
- Diet: Vegetarian
Description
Delicious side dishes to complement your Christmas dinner.
Ingredients
- 1 lb Brussels sprouts, trimmed and halved
- 2 tbsp olive oil
- 1/2 tsp salt
- 1/4 tsp black pepper
- 1/4 cup dried cranberries
- 1/4 cup chopped pecans
Instructions
- Preheat oven to 400°F (200°C).
- Toss Brussels sprouts with olive oil, salt, and pepper.
- Spread on a baking sheet and roast for 20-25 minutes until tender.
- Remove from oven and mix in cranberries and pecans.
- Serve warm.
Notes
- You can substitute walnuts for pecans.
- Add a drizzle of balsamic glaze for extra flavor.
- Prep Time: 10 mins
- Cook Time: 25 mins
- Category: Side Dish
- Method: Roasting
- Cuisine: American
Nutrition
- Serving Size: 1/4 recipe
- Calories: 180
- Sugar: 8g
- Sodium: 300mg
- Fat: 12g
- Saturated Fat: 1.5g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 5g
- Protein: 4g
- Cholesterol: 0mg
Keywords: Christmas, side dishes, holiday recipes, Brussels sprouts